Multiple PlayStation users have reported that some digital games are no longer booting on classic consoles such as PS3 and PS Vita.

As summarised by Kotaku, multiple users have reported that their PSOne Classic version of Chrono Cross now displays a decades-old expiration date and will not boot after being downloaded.

The issue coincides with the release of the new Chrono Cross remaster for modern consoles. However, there is evidence that the problem extends to other older games too.

On social media, users have reported similar decades-old expiration dates preventing them from playing games such as Final Fantasy VI, Run Factory: Oceans and Unit 13. One Reddit user even claims their entire PS Vita library has been made inaccessible.

Sony Interactive Entertainment is yet to comment on the reports.
